      We take care of several stages of kidney disease from stage 1 to stage 6. We usually see patients who have Stage 3 chronic kidney disease or higher (kidney filtration <60 ml/min or GFR <60 ml/min), unless they have other kidney problems like proteinuria (leaking protein in urine), calcium, potassium, phosphorus, sodium or acid-base problems in the blood.

      We are especially interested in helping the primary care doctors with blood pressure control, especially resistant hypertension and also make recommendations regarding safe medicines for management of two of the most important cause of kidney failure, diabetes and hypertension.

      We also manage high parathyroid levels and related Vitamin D problems, that are often seen secondary to kidney disease, and can be efficiently treated especially in early stages.

      We also give dietary advice regarding salt and mineral intake and give recommendations on protein intake and assess fluid and volume status.

      We help the primary care doctors and the cardiologists in managing the delicate fluid and volume status in heart failure patients, especially the ones that do not have perfect kidney function.

      We also take care of patients that have a difficult time with controlling fluid accumulation in the legs and other areas.

      We provide dialysis to patients who have end stage kidney failure, and are very experienced in providing home dialysis services as well as in center dialysis. Home dialysis allows some patients a level of privacy, freedom, and independence that they may prefer.
